Output 6647528132520d3513876f10203ac7bed96caefb51b1fbc9b5333065117a7496:1

value
986550
script pubkey
OP_0 OP_PUSHBYTES_20 c1a2635b7ff54e1fdb15e05c946a1ae5fc6d6775
address
ltc1qcx3xxkml748plkc4upwfg6s6uh7x6em430hq5x
transaction
6647528132520d3513876f10203ac7bed96caefb51b1fbc9b5333065117a7496
spent
true